A HARD FREEZE WARNING IS IN EFFECT UNTIL 10:00AM EST MONDAY, JANUARY 04


...Hard Freeze Warning In Effect This Morning And Again Tonight Into Monday Morning...

.An Arctic Air Mass Will Continue Across Much Of The Central And Eastern U.S. For The Next Several Days. Hard Freezes Are Expected Over The Next Several Nights And Mornings.

Inland Walton-Coastal Walton-Holmes-Washington-Jackson-Bay-Calhoun-Gulf Franklin-Gadsden-Leon-Jefferson-Madison-Liberty-Wakulla-Taylor-Lafayette-Dixie-Clay-Lee-Seminole

The National Weather Service In Tallahassee Has Issued A Hard Freeze Warning...Which Is In Effect From 9 PM EST /8 PM Cst/ This Evening To 10 AM EST /9 AM Cst/ Monday. The Hard Freeze Warning Also Remains In Effect Until 10 AM EST /9 AM Cst/ This Morning.

After A Brief Period Of Hard Freeze Conditions This Morning In The Normally Colder Inland Locations...Even Colder Temperatures Are Expected Tonight. Minimum Temperatures Will Be In The Upper Teens To Lowers 20s Tonight Across Most Inland Areas...With Mid 20s Near The Coast And In Urban Centers Such As Central Tallahassee. Total Freeze Durations Will Range From 14 Hours In The Coldest Rural Inland Locations To Around 8 Hours Near The Coast. Hard Freeze
Conditions Could Last Up To 5 Hours. Temperatures Are Predicted To Be Even Colder Monday Night...With The Coldest Night Of The Week Coming On Tuesday Night.

Precautionary/Preparedness Actions...

A Hard Freeze Warning Means Temperatures Will Likely Drop Into The Mid 20s Or Lower For Two Or More Hours...With A Prolonged Period Of Sub-Freezing Temperatures. These Conditions Can Kill Crops And Can Also Be Harmful To Persons Not Properly Dressed For The Cold As Well As Sensitive Outdoor Pets. A Hard Freeze Can Cause Unprotected Pipes To Burst. Unprotected Pipes Are Usually Confined To Trailers And Houses On Stilts Along The Coast.
